Metacarpal hand: classification and guidelines for microsurgical reconstruction with toe transfers.

F C Wei1, T A el-Gammal, C H Lin, C C Chuang, H C Chen, S H Chen.   

Abstract

Metacarpal hand refers to the hand that has lost its prehensile ability through amputation of all fingers with or without amputation of the thumb. Functional restoration can be achieved by a wide variety of microvascular toe transfer techniques. When deciding which procedure should be used, careful consideration must be given to the level of amputation of the fingers as well as the functional status of the remaining thumb. In this article we propose a classification for the various patterns of the metacarpal hand along with guidelines for selection of the proper toe transfer procedure.
